We have a front-end to qmail-inject which splits off all mail attachments,
and passes them through three virus scanners. If a virus is detected, the
original mail is canned, and warning mails are generated to the sender and
recipients. We usually catch about 70 per day, but obviously this has gone
off the scale today with Melissa....
